Output 8839a6e0a26e53166b1e8203e3e83df23daf0ac7ae575d3476cf26d40427971a: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18a2c4d1c3fd3ef4e65cd81f947c32f563a4eb92 OP_EQUAL
address
33wH8XLsWhNxYfibg2TVeTVrfhb4ZH86eE
transaction
8839a6e0a26e53166b1e8203e3e83df23daf0ac7ae575d3476cf26d40427971a
spent
true